The Glasgow Drum Circle was established in 2007. Our aim is to study and play drumming music for different cultures around the world with an accent on African Drumming.
Currently we are holding classes for djembe and dun dun [African Bass Drums] where students can learn a whole series of traditional drumming music as well as how to make the right sounds on their drum [ Bass, Tone and Slap]. To compliment the group session we have modules for each student to use as part of their individual home study.
We hold workshops every Wednesday evening in Wellington Church, next to Glasgow University on Gilmore Hill. Times are 7pm -10pm. These workshops are aimed at adult beginner and intermediate drummers.
